Yellow Sofa is a collection of stories about 'Modern Day Miracles' from the lives of Conlee & Signa Bodishbaugh, founders of 'The Journey to Wholeness in Christ' ministry, who both currently reside in Northwest Arkansas, surrounded by family and friends.
